Magnolia/Dogwood at TimberCreek Golf Club
About
| Tee | Par | Length | Rating | Slope |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Gold | 72 | 7182 yards | 74.8 | 141 |
| Blue | 72 | 6587 yards | 71.8 | 133 |
| White | 72 | 6036 yards | 69.3 | 121 |
| Green | 72 | 5429 yards | 66.5 | 116 |
| Red (W) | 72 | 5016 yards | 68.7 | 119 |
